From mboxrd@z Thu Jan 1 00:00:00 1970 Message-ID: <4AF85A5F.2030203@domain.hid> Date: Mon, 09 Nov 2009 19:07:27 +0100 From: Jan Kiszka M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=ISO-8859-15 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it Subject: [Adeos-main] Unchecked ipipe_test_pipeline_from List-Id: General discussion about Adeos List-Unsubscribe: , List-Archive: List-Post: List-Help: List-Subscribe: , To: Philippe Gerum Cc: adeos-main Hi Philippe, just noticed: The __ipipe_check_percpu_access of __ipipe_get_cpu_var, added in 2.6.29, makes ipipe_test_pipeline_from unusable for debugging purposes. It now triggers a false positive warning if the caller did not disabled interrupts or stalled its pipeline. One such user under Xenomai is rthal_local_irq_disabled, and that is used to check RTDM driver handlers /wrt leaking IRQ masks. Introduce a debug-free ipipe_check_pipeline_from for rthal_local_irq_disabled? Jan -- Siemens AG, Corporate Technology, CT SE 2 Corporate Competence Center Embedded Linux
